House window install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ing windows or installing new ones in residential properties. This process typically includes removing old, damaged, or outdated windows, preparing the window openings, and fitting the new windows securely. Professional contractors ensure that the installation is properly sealed to prevent drafts, leaks, and unwanted drafts, which can improve energy efficiency and overall comfort within the home. Proper installation also helps to enhance the appearance of the property, providing a fresh, updated look that complements the style of the house.

These services are often sought to address common issues such as dr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, or visible damage like cracks and rotting frames. Worn-out windows can lead to increased energy costs by allowing heat to escape during colder months or letting in heat during warmer times. Additionally, old or damaged windows may compromise security or allow noise from outside to enter the home. Replacing windows can resolve these problems, making the living space more comfortable, secure, and energy-efficient.

House window installation is suitable for a variety of property types, including single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-family residences. Homes with outdated or inefficient windows are prime candidates for upgrades. The service can also benefit properties that have experienced damage from weather events or general wear and tear over time. Whether a residence is newly built or has been standing for decades, professional window installers can accommodate different styles, sizes, and materials to match the property's design and functional needs.

The overview below groups typical House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bowling Green, OH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s or replacements in Bowling Green, OH range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s, such as replacing a single window or fixing broken glass, fall within this range. Fewer projects reach the higher end unless additional work or custom features are involved.

Standard Window Replacement - Replacing standard-sized windows us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Local contractors often handle these projects regularly within this range, though larger or more complex installations can cost more.

Full Window Installations - Full home window replacement projects typically range from $8,000 to $15,000 for an average-sized house. Many homes fall into this middle tier, with costs increasing for larger homes or premium window options.

Larger or Custom Projects - Extensive or custom window installation projects can exceed $20,000, especially for high-end materials or unique architectural features. These higher costs are less common but are handled by local pros for specialized need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ing contractors for house window installation in Bowling Green, OH,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of handling window replacements or installations comparable to the scope of their own project. This can help ensure that the contractor understands the specific requirements involved, such as window styles, framing types, and any structural considerations unique to the home. Gathering details about past work can provide insight into their familiarity with the process and their ability to deliver quality results.

Clear, written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ors. Homeowners should seek service providers who can offer detailed descriptions of their services, including the scope of work, materials used, and any warranties or guarantees.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the project’s goals. It’s also beneficial to ask for a written outline of the project timeline and payment terms, providing a transparent framework for the work to be completed smoothly.

Reputable references and good communication are key factors in selecting a reliable window installation contractor. Homeowners are encouraged to ask potential service providers for references from past clients with similar projects and to follow up with those references to learn about their experiences. Additionally, service providers who communicate clearly, respond promptly to questions, and provide thorough explanations tend to foster a smoother working relationship. These qualities can help ensure that the project progresses as planned and that any concerns are addressed promptly, contributing to a successful window installation.

What types of windows can local contractors install? Local contractors typically install a variety of window styles including double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ows to suit different home needs and preferences.

Are there options for energy-efficient window installations? Yes, many service providers offer energy-efficient window options that can help improve insulation and reduce energy costs.

Can local pros handle custom-sized window installations? Many local contractors are experienced with custom window sizes and can accommodate unique measurements to fit specific openings.

What should I consider when choosing window materials? Local service providers can advise on materials such as vinyl, wood, or aluminum based on durability, maintenance, and aesthetic preferences.

Do local window installation services include removal of old windows? Yes, most contractors include the removal and disposal of existing windows as part of their installation services.
